A little while ago, I added an info header to chatgpt-shell's compose buffer. It displays the current model's icon, using the lovely Lobe Icons 🥨. With that in place, it was only a matter of time until M-x chatgpt-shell-swap-model got a similar upgrade in my Emacs package. As of chatgpt-shell v2.30.1, you can get the upgrade too. If you prefer to keep graphics out of model-picking, I got you covered. Set chatgpt-shell-show-model-icons to nil. Make it all sustainable Is chatgpt-shell useful...
